"Jason!" she cried, sensing his catlike grace, feeling herself trembling against him with a hungry passion she couldn't deny.

She had everything -- beauty, wealth, power. A senator's daughter, in months Lindsay Sheffield was to marry a man whose brilliant political future was assured. Yet she had fled...fled Washington...fled Alec Clarke's confident embrace. Now, standing in a secluded cabin in Vermont, gazing into Jason's coal-black eyes, she couldn't know what tomorrow held in store. Was he hers forever? Was he the love she had always longed for...or had she been swept like a blazing autumn leaf on the fickle winds of passion and desire?
